Play Overview
The Messenger (2019) is a platform game where you play as a young ninja after his village is attacked by a demon army. You must deliver a scroll, fight enemies and pull off complex acrobatic manoeuvres along the way. The game is inspired by the classic Ninja Gaiden games with an acrobatic ninja theme and platform adventure.
Using gem shards, found after killing enemies or hitting lamps, your character can unlock new abilities such as climbing walls, gliding, shrunken attacks, grappling hooks and health bonuses. When you first start playing you posses a double jump, that can be used when dodging an enemy, projectile or hitting an object.
You can visit areas you have already been to find extra hidden items and areas to advance in future or current areas. Later on, the game lets you warp to the same levels as in the past. This changes between 8-bit and 16-bit graphics and sound but also adds a layer of platforming puzzles. You can use warping to avoid enemies, but you need to ensure you are in the right era to finish a specific level.
It's a tough challenge, but provided you have the time and resilience to persevere it's also a very rewarding game to complete.
